What the role is

You will be part of the Sustainability Skills for Mitigation, Adaptation, and Resilience Transformation (SSMART) Office, which functions as a planner, driver and coordinator for sustainability training across Whole-Of-Government (WOG), including MSE and its Statutory Boards. SSMART Office oversees: • Building capabilities of public officers for sustainability priorities and work, and to tackle emerging climate change challenges • Development of key partnerships with other government agencies and Institutes of Higher Learning (IHLs) to design training programmes and courses • Curation of knowledge and key learnings into learning cases for sustainability training • Scaling of training programmes for public officers, including middle management, and other leaders, guided by the Climate Change and Sustainability (CC&S) Learning Framework • Tracking of sustainability training progress, and providing regular updates on sustainability training development and impact • Coordination for WOG sustainability training, including representing MSE at inter-agency platforms and coordinate Ministry family positions on WOG issues

About Ministry of Sustainability and the Environment

The Ministry of Sustainability and the Environment (MSE) is committed to providing Singaporeans with a clean and sustainable environment, and safe and secure supplies of food and water. MSE’s key priorities are to ensure a sustainable, resource-efficient and climate resilient Singapore. Our three strategic directions include economic resilience, resource resilience and climate resilience.
